摘要
Using a novel very sensitive radiotracer technique, we have measured the condensation coefficient C of Ag on several polymers. C shows an extreme variation ranging from close to unity for polyimide to values as low as 0.002 for Teflon AF(TM) at room temperature. C decreases strongly at elevated temperatures and exhibits a drop somewhere below the bulk glass transition temperature. The observed angular distribution of reemitted atoms does not depend on the angle of incidence and has a cos theta form. This, among other arguments, suggests them to be adsorbed at the surface prior to reemission. Nucleation, studied on a polycarbonate, turned out to take place at preferred sites.
